Role Purpose
The Human & Experience Design Lead is a pivotal role within Ankura’s new Workforce AI Transformation practice in EMEA. This position exists at the intersection of human behaviour, organisational change, and AI - ensuring that as clients redesign work, roles, and operating models, people remain firmly at the centre of the story.
You will bring rigorous human-centred research, experience design thinking, and deep empathy for how individuals and organisations experience technological change. You will help clients understand not just what AI can do, but what it means for the people living and working within it. Building trust, adoption, and lasting behavioural change.
Key Responsibilities
Experience Design & Human-Centred Research
Lead qualitative and mixed-method research programmes to understand how employees, teams, and leaders experience AI-enabled transformation - capturing signals of trust, resistance, adoption, and readiness
Design and facilitate immersive research, ethnographic studies, co-design workshops, and human-centred discovery phases across client engagements
Translate complex human insight into accessible, actionable design principles that shape workforce strategies, role redesign, and change programmes
Develop frameworks for understanding ‘Empathy Demand’ and emotional responses to AI at scale - ensuring organisations deploy AI with responsibility and human sensitivity
Shape and contribute to Ankura’s proprietary "Execution Certainty™" framework methodology - building repeatable research and insight products
AI Adoption & Workforce Transformation
Work alongside transformation leads to embed experience design throughout large-scale workforce AI programmes - from diagnosis through to adoption and embedding
Advise HR, change, and communications leaders on how to design employee journeys through AI transition, reskilling, and new ways of working
Design learning and adoption experiences that bring people on the AI transformation journey, reducing anxiety and building capability with confidence
Explore and prototype agentic AI experiences in high-stakes, high-emotion workforce moments - testing acceptability, trust, and design standards with rigour
Proposition & IP Development
Build Ankura’s human experience design toolkit for workforce transformation - including diagnostic tools, employee persona frameworks, journey maps, and co-design playbooks
Create packaged research and design offerings that can be deployed across sectors, particularly in regulated industries where trust, vulnerability, and human complexity are high
Partner with the Responsible AI Lead and AI Strategy Lead to ensure human insight informs governance and strategic choices
Client Engagement & Market Visibility
Lead the design and delivery of client workshops, insight presentations, and experience design sprints at senior stakeholder level
Present and publish research findings that position Ankura at the frontier of human-centred AI transformation - through events, roundtables, reports, and media
Build trusted relationships with CHROs, People Directors, Change Leaders, and Heads of Design within client organisations
Contribute to business development by shaping proposals, articulating the value of the human design lens, and identifying adjacent opportunities
